Mahora is an inhabited village in Jafferabad Taluka of Jalna district, Maharashtra. Its Census village code is 547431, the Census 2011 record lists 4,475 people in 908 households and the reported area is 1,123.2 hectares. The local references include Jafferabad CD Block and the nearest town reference is Bhokardan at about 35 km.

Bhokardan is the nearest town listed for Mahora, about 35 km away. Jalna is listed as the district headquarters at about 65 km. These distances are useful for orientation, not for survey, boundary or emergency use.
The Census 2011 record lists 4,475 people in 908 households, with 2,376 male residents and 2,099 female residents. The average household size is 4.93, and SC share is 17.39% and ST share is 0.49% for Mahora. Population density works out to about 398.42 people per sq km.
Education entries for Mahora list 3 government primary schools, 2 private primary schools, 4 government middle schools and 1 private middle school. Counts come from the village facility record and may need local verification for current school status.
Health records mark ASHA worker as available for Mahora. Verify current services locally before medical use.
Drinking-water and sanitation entries for Mahora include hand pump water and tank, pond or lake water. These are historical facility records, not a live water-quality guarantee.
Connectivity records for Mahora include mobile phone coverage, black-topped road access and all-weather road access. Use them as access clues and confirm present conditions locally.
Public-service entries for Mahora include commercial bank, cooperative bank, self-help groups, Anganwadi centre and ASHA services. Banking rows on this page are shown separately because they use RBI-sourced bank service records.
Domestic power supply for Mahora is reported as 10 hours per day in summer and 10 hours per day in winter. Treat this as historical Census/District Census Handbook data.
Land-use records for Mahora show that reported agricultural commodities include Cotton and Maize, net sown area is 1,032.97 hectares and irrigated land is 1,030.97 hectares (99.8%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
